Barrera was active in Austin’s music community. She was a counselor and mentored bands. She was a regular at Waterloo Records, which posted the single word, “� on its Facebook page early this morning.

Alyx Vesey wrote “a tribute to esme�

Esme was a teacher and gave the gifts of listening, improvising, and problem-solving to her friends. She was an amazing Girls Rock Camp counselor and became a model for how I present myself in front of students and run a classroom. She was hilarious–always quick with a joke, a story about her mom, or a day-after reel about a night out on the town. She was also tiny, but always seemed larger in part because she could frequently be seen at shows or parties holding a tall boy or a long neck seemingly a third her size.
